#1 PROBLEM IS SELF

Sin is always the choice of self over God.

Why do we lie? To make our self look better!

Why do we blow up? Someone got in self’s way!

Why are we jealous? Got more than self!

Why do we lust? Something self wants!

WHAT DO WE DO WITH SELF?

1. Prop up self - self promotion

2. Put self down - self demotion

The answer is NOT self demotion.

The answer is NOT self promotion.

The answer is NOT found in self.
